Dominant Juventus Triumphs Over Napoli: A Tactical Breakdown

On a crisp Sunday evening, January 25, 2026, at the Allianz Stadium in Turin, Juventus delivered a stunning performance against reigning Serie A champions Napoli, securing a commanding 3-0 victory. This match, part of Serie A Matchday 24, highlighted Juventus's resurgence under the astute management of Luciano Spalletti, dealing a significant blow to Napoli's title aspirations.

How did Juventus manage to outplay Napoli? The match saw goals from Jonathan David, Kenan Yildiz, and Filip Kostic, each of whom contributed to a comprehensive team display. Jonathan David, known for his agility and precision, opened the scoring, setting the tone for the match. Kenan Yildiz and Filip Kostic followed suit, ensuring a formidable lead that Napoli was unable to counter.

What does this victory mean for Juventus in the Serie A standings? With this win, Juventus moved back into the fifth spot in the league, level on 42 points with fourth-placed Roma. The victory not only solidified their position but also placed them within striking distance of a Champions League berth. If Roma were to falter against AC Milan later that day, Juventus could find themselves in the coveted top four.

Was this match a critical hit to Napoli's title defense? Indeed, Napoli, now nine points adrift of league leaders Inter Milan, must reckon with the repercussions of this defeat. Their position is precarious, holding only a one-point lead over Juventus and Roma. This loss exposes vulnerabilities that could be exploited by their title rivals.

In terms of strategy and execution, Juventus showcased a blend of tactical discipline and offensive prowess, hallmarks of Spalletti's coaching philosophy. The return of Romelu Lukaku for Napoli was a subplot, as the striker made his first appearance of the season coming off the bench, yet it was not enough to alter the course of the match.

What are the broader implications of this result? For Juventus, this victory is a morale booster and a statement of intent against a fierce rival, showcasing their potential to disrupt the status quo of the Serie A standings. As the season progresses, their performance in matches like these could be pivotal in shaping their campaign trajectory.
